Through his collaborative work with major local and multinational employers, Henry has developed a reputation as a thought leader in employment and industrial relations. Henry is known for his strong rapport with clients and for working collaboratively with employers to assess emerging business problems and implement innovative, commercially focused, long-term solutions.
Focusing on workplace relations strategy, Henry’s practice encompasses all aspects of workplace change and execution, including enterprise bargaining, collective labour disputes and litigation, individual employment arrangements and litigation, and construction and infrastructure management. He has acted for major employers in many of the largest and most complex matters in these fields, in federal and state jurisdictions.
Henry has more than 20 years' experience as an adviser and litigator. Henry is sought after by leading employers from a broad range of industries, including mining, construction, retail, manufacturing, agriculture, energy and electronics, for his acumen in workplace strategy and his reputation as a robust litigator. He has acted for public sector bodies in relation to compliance issues and workplace reform.
Henry is regularly sought by the media as a commentator on workplace issues.
